DWDM-SFP-3112= is a high-performance SFP transceiver module engineered for dense wavelength division multiplexing (DWDM) applications. It supports a 10G data rate using LC connectors, operates at a 1550 nm wavelength over long-range communications, and is designed for single-mode fiber networks. This transceiver’s compact form factor and precise optical engineering make it ideally suited for critical telecom and enterprise deployments.
DWDM-SFP-3112= is optimized for data centers, enterprise networks, and telecom infrastructures that demand scalable, reliable, and high-speed connectivity. Built to industry standards, it supports Ethernet protocols and ensures seamless integration with network equipment from vendors such as Cisco, Juniper, Huawei, and Arista, providing a robust solution for extended-range optical communication.

The DWDM-SFP-3112= operates at 1531.12 nm on the ITU-grid with 100 GHz channel spacing for precise dense wavelength division multiplexing.
Over standard single-mode fiber (SMF), the module supports up to 80 km reach without dispersion compensation in a well-managed optical link.
This DWDM SFP is hot-pluggable and interoperable with any 100 GHz-compliant SFP port, including major brands like Cisco, Juniper, Arista and Huawei.
